Environmental policy • Never dispose of this equipment with household waste. Electrical and electronic products contain substances that can be harmful to the environment if not properly handled. The crossed-out waste bin symbol indicates separate collection of electrical devices, which must be separated from other urban waste. For correct environmental management, at the end of its useful life the equipment should be taken to the collection centers provided for this purpose.

The technical characteristics of the O1 relays are Imax 1 A at 24-48 V voltage free. To control higher power elements, the use of contactors of the power to be controlled is recommended.

AIRZONE CONTROL MODULE FOR WIRED VALVES 110/230V VALC (AZCE8CM1VALC) For further information, see the technical datasheet. Assembly This module is DIN rail or surface mounted. It is externally powered at 110/230 Vac. It should be placed and mounted in accordance with the current electrotechnical regulations.
Control Z1-Z8 relay specs: Imax = 5 A at 110/250 Vac. Note that to control elements with a greater power, it is recommended to use contactors in accordance with the power required. Remember to connect the neutral connector directly from the circuit to the element to be controlled. Important: According to the current local and national regulations, it is mandatory to add a switch (or other element to disconnect the system) to the external supply wiring so that a constant separation between poles is guaranteed.
Assembly Airzone wired thermostatic valve actuators are mounted on each of the valves of a manifold / heater. Check that the thermostatic valve actuator is compatible with the valve body that you are going to equip (M30 x 1.5). See compatibility table.
Connection Airzone wired thermostatic valve actuators are connected to the Z1-Z8 ports of the AZCE8CM1VALC module. Connect throught 2 wires without polarity. Important: Use a suitable screwdriver to press in the locking tabs. Maximum number of valves permitted: 2 for each output (20 valves in total).

Error 5. Open circuit in temperature probe The zone loses the room temperature measurement, leaving the zone unable to generate demand. In the event of such an incident, the device must be replaced or sent for repair. Error 6. Short circuit in temperature probe The zone loses the room temperature measurement, leaving the zone unable to generate demand.

Error 12. Webserver - Airzone system The system loses communication with the Webserver. To resolve this issue, make the following checks: Check that the Webserver is properly connected to the main control board's automation port. Check that the polarity of the connectors of the Webserver and the main control board's automation port is correct.

Error C-09. Air to water gateway - Production control board The gateway loses communication with the air to water unit. Control of the system will be disabled, thus allowing the air to water unit to operate from the manufacturer’s thermostat. To resolve this issue, make the following checks: Check that the gateway is properly connected to the production control board's AC unit port.
